Digital R. Transformation

The advent of virtual R. has revolutionized how we experience virtual content, creating immersive environments that involve users in unprecedented ways. From video games to learning, digital R. offers a medium where users can interact with their environment as if they were actually present. This level of involvement not only boosts entertainment experiences but also fosters more profound learning outcomes in educational settings by allowing students to explore concepts in a 3D space.

As technology advances and the cost of premium VR equipment falls, more industries are beginning to integrate virtual R. into their operations. Businesses, particularly in sectors like design, real estate, and healthcare, are using VR for visualization and instruction purposes. For architects, VR can make plans to reality, allowing clients to navigate spaces before building starts. In the medical field, simulations prepare healthcare professionals for procedures, enhancing their skills and reducing risks in actual scenarios.

Fifth Generation and its Impact

The deployment of fifth generation technology is set to revolutionize how we engage with the online environment. With significantly faster data transfer rates and reduced lag, 5G opens up new avenues for advancement across multiple industries. This enhanced linkage allows for seamless integration of technologies like virtual reality, where interactions can become more immersive and dynamic. Users can engage with high-quality content without the lag that has previously hindered virtual interactions, leading to a more captivating and authentic encounter.

In addition, the expansion of 5G infrastructure has a significant impact on the development of the digital universe. As this virtual realm grows, the need for robust connectivity becomes paramount. 5G enables instant conversations and engagement within the metaverse, enabling a diverse range of uses from gaming to social interaction and virtual commerce. The ability to handle numerous gadgets simultaneously enhances the ability for more users to join in shared online encounters, contributing to the overall growth of this digital landscape.

In furthermore to its impact on VR and the metaverse, 5G also drives advancement in sectors such as medical care, learning, and travel. Remote operations can be conducted with accuracy due to the low latency, while educational institutions can evolve by providing live virtual classrooms. In transportation, connected cars can communicate with each other and the surrounding environment in real-time, paving the way for smarter, safer urban areas.
